rtable_indfns - Maple Programming Help

rtable_indfns

return the indexing functions of an rtable

 Calling Sequence rtable_indfns(A)

Parameters

 A - rtable object

Description

 • The rtable_indfns(A) function, where A is an Array, Matrix, or Vector, returns a sequence of indexing functions for rtable A.
 In the case that A is an Array, this is equivalent to op(1, A).
 You can also use MatrixOptions or VectorOptions with the shape parameter to obtain the indexing functions (shape) for Matrices and Vectors, respectively.

 • The rtable_indfns command is thread-safe as of Maple 15.

Examples

 > $A≔\mathrm{Array}\left({\mathrm{triangular}}_{\mathrm{upper}},1..3,1..4\right)$
 ${A}{≔}\left[\begin{array}{rrrr}{0}& {0}& {0}& {0}\\ {0}& {0}& {0}& {0}\\ {0}& {0}& {0}& {0}\end{array}\right]$ (1)
 > $\mathrm{rtable_indfns}\left(A\right)$
 ${{\mathrm{triangular}}}_{{\mathrm{upper}}}$ (2)
 > $\mathrm{op}\left(1,A\right)$
 ${{\mathrm{triangular}}}_{{\mathrm{upper}}}$ (3)
 > $M≔\mathrm{Matrix}\left(3,3,\mathrm{shape}=\mathrm{symmetric}\right)$
 ${M}{≔}\left[\begin{array}{rrr}{0}& {0}& {0}\\ {0}& {0}& {0}\\ {0}& {0}& {0}\end{array}\right]$ (4)
 > ${M}_{1,2}≔4$
 ${{M}}_{{1}{,}{2}}{≔}{4}$ (5)
 > $M$
 $\left[\begin{array}{rrr}{0}& {4}& {0}\\ {4}& {0}& {0}\\ {0}& {0}& {0}\end{array}\right]$ (6)
 > $\mathrm{rtable_indfns}\left(M\right)$
 ${\mathrm{symmetric}}$ (7)